Department of Defense purchased 149 Tomahawk Block IV missiles for $202.3 million. In 1994, Hughes outbid McDonnell Douglas Aerospace to become the sole supplier of Tomahawk missiles. In 1992–1994, McDonnell Douglas Corporation was the sole supplier of Tomahawk Missiles and produced Block II and Block III Tomahawk missiles and remanufactured many Tomahawks to Block III specifications. At least six variants and multiple upgraded versions of the TLAM have been added since the original design was introduced, including air-, sub-, and ground-launched variants with conventional and nuclear armaments. It was intended to fill the role of a medium- to long-range, low-altitude missile that could be launched from a naval surface warfare platform, and featured a modular design accommodating a wide variety of warhead, guidance, and range capabilities.
